One dead in accident
One person died on the spot after a coal laden truck capsized at Wageasi in North Garo Hills on April 30. The driver of the truck fled away after the incident. Meanwhile, on May 1, Police and Magistrate conducted checking at Khliehriat, detected one truck (ML-10A-2247) driven by Shaphrang Dkhar, suspected of transporting coal beyond permissible limit, in violation of NGT order.

Woman accuses BSF of taking cattle
A woman in West Garo Hills has accused BSF personnel of forcibly taking away her cattle. Gourmoni Koch lodged a complaint that on April 25 some BSF personnel from Purakhasia BOP went to Puran Bazar where she was grazing her cattle and forcibly took away 15 to their camp.

Assault
Ribanjop Disiar lodged a complaint that on May 1, one Banpyrkhat Lyngdoh Nonglait and his accomplice threatened the complainant with a knife and took away three tons of steel from Golf Club, Shillong.
On April 22 around 7.30 pm, one Sada Miah along with his son assaulted Abia Bibi in her house at Julapara village (WGH). As a result, the victim sustained injuries.

Theft
On April 29 night, unidentified miscreants (7/8) armed with daggers entered the residence of Kansan P Marak at Matchakolgre Car Service Centre, broke into the labourer’s room and took away cell-phones, cash and valuable documents.
On May 1, unknown miscreants stole tools, machineries and hardware valued around Rs. 80,000/- from the compound of St. Peter’s School at Kench’s Trace, Shillong.
